Former U.S. President Donald Trump has issued a strong statement regarding Iran’s Supreme Leader, Ali Khamenei, openly questioning his leadership and political authority.
Trump said that Iran needs a change in leadership, claiming that the country is suffering due to long-term mismanagement. He accused Iran’s leadership of using violence against its own people and failing to govern the country responsibly.
According to Trump, Iran’s current situation is the result of poor leadership decisions that have harmed the nation’s economy, stability, and global standing. He argued that these policies have created serious challenges for ordinary citizens.
Trump’s remarks reflect his long-standing criticism of Iran’s leadership and come amid ongoing international debates over human rights and governance in the country. Iranian officials have not immediately responded to the statement.
